What is Suboxone and how does it help with opioid addiction?

Suboxone is a prescription medication containing buprenorphine and naloxone. It's used to treat opioid addiction by reducing withdrawal symptoms and cravings. Buprenorphine activates the same receptors in the brain as opioids but to a lesser extent, helping to curb cravings, while naloxone prevents misuse.

What is the typical cost of Suboxone treatment at a clinic in Gastonia, NC?

The cost of Suboxone treatment at a clinic or drug rehab in Gastonia, NC can vary widely depending on factors like location, the specific clinic, and your insurance coverage. Without insurance, the price for a Suboxone appointment may range from $100 to $200, while the medication itself may cost between $100 and $200 per month. It's advisable to contact clinics directly and check with your insurance provider for more accurate pricing information.

How long does Suboxone treatment typically last?

The duration of Suboxone treatment varies from person to person and depends on individual recovery needs. Some individuals may use Suboxone as part of a short-term detoxification program, while others may require long-term maintenance treatment. Treatment length is typically determined by a healthcare provider based on your progress and goals for recovery.

What is the process for starting Suboxone treatment at a clinic or rehab center?

To start Suboxone treatment at a rehab center or clinic in Gastonia, NC, you typically need to schedule an initial assessment with a healthcare provider. During this assessment, your medical history, substance use history, and treatment goals will be discussed. If Suboxone is deemed appropriate for your situation, a treatment plan will be developed, and you'll receive your first prescription as part of the treatment process.
